Ratings: The Comedy Network Becomes Home of Most-Watched Non-Sports Specialty Broadcast of All Time: 1.3 Million Viewers Climb Aboard #SheenRoast Crazy Train
Posted on Wednesday, September 21, 2011 - 06:38 PM
Hundreds of miles from Normalville and straight off the rails of the crazy train, ROAST OF CHARLIE SHEEN hit its boiling point with an average audience of 1.32 million total viewers, 540,000 viewers 18-34 and 814,000 viewers 18-49 last night, #winning the new records for the most-watched program ever on The Comedy Network for all key adult demos and the most-watched non-sports specialty broadcast of all time among total viewers. Reaching more than 2.5 million Canadians, the premiere broadcast of ROAST OF CHARLIE SHEEN peaked with an amazing 1.6 million viewers tuning in at 10:13 p.m. ET.

Ratings: King of the Video Breakdown Breaks Records with Season Finale of TOSH.0 on The Comedy Network
Posted on Thursday, July 28, 2011 - 05:31 PM
The consistently bold and always hilarious TOSH.0 continued making waves with it’s mid-season finale Tuesday night on The Comedy Network, blowing its own previous record out of the water and winning the night among all non-sports specialty channels.* With an audience of 358,000 total viewers, the episode achieved a series-high audience, up 9% over its previous high. With this new and impressive record, Season 3 of TOSH.0 has found itself in the spotlight once again as the most-watched series in The Comedy Network’s history among total viewers, adults (18-49), and young men (18-34).

Production news: Production Underway for The Comedy Network's Original Comedy Series PICNICFACE
Posted on Tuesday, June 07, 2011 - 06:03 PM
The Comedy Network, in association with Breakthrough Entertainment Inc. and Northeast Films Inc., announced today that production is underway on original scripted Canadian comedy series, PICNICFACE. Executive produced by Garry Campbell (KIDS IN THE HALL, TODD & THE BOOK OF PURE EVIL, MADTV) PICNICFACE is the brainchild of the Halifax-based sketch troupe of the same name. The series will premiere later this year, exclusively on The Comedy Network.
